What makes a thread 'hot'?
I've seen a few threards with the 'on fire' icon to indicate that it's a hot topic, only to return the next day and the icon has been replaced with the standard message one.

That leads me to the question; what makes a thread hot? The number of replies/views within a paticular time frame? Or just the number of replies?

Re: [Wil] What makes a thread 'hot'? In reply to
It can be based either on the number of replies in the last xx amount of time, or just on the number of replies. Currently, this forum is set up for 10 replies in two hours.
